MISS JULIE Runs Now thru 11/8 at August Strindberg Rep
by BWW News Desk - Oct 21, 2014


From today, October 21 to November 8, August Strindberg Repertory will transport Strindberg's 'Miss Julie' to an antebellum Louisiana plantation in a new interpretation conceived by Artistic Director Robert Greer and adapted by Edgar Chisholm from a translation by Greer. The production will include a ballet sequence, which Strindberg specified in the original manuscript and which has never been performed before. The piece will be directed by Robert Greer and choreographed by Ja' Malik.

Nylon Fusion to Present THE BIG FUNK & A SNOWFALL IN BERLIN in Rep, 3/12-4/6
by Tyler Peterson - Feb 21, 2014


Nylon Fusion Theatre Company presents two thoughtful and poignantly funny takes on the meaning of trying to define yourself in the world, and the nature of performance in life, on film and on stage with the world premiere of Don Nigro's noir comedy A Snowfall in Berlin (running March 12 - April 5) alternating with the revival of John Patrick Shanley's seldom-seen The Big Funk: A Casual Play (running March 13 - April 6). The plays will be presented in repertory at separate performances at Teatro LaTea @ Clemente Soto Velez, located at 107 Suffolk Street on Manhattan's Lower East Side.

Planet Connections Gala on June 16 Will Feature New Plays by Neil LaBute, John Patrick Shanley and Winter Miller
by Kelsey Denette - Apr 3, 2013


On Sunday, June 16 at 7:30pm at the Alice Griffin Jewelbox Theatre in the Pershing Square Signature Center, the Planet Connections Theatre Festivity Gala 'One Acts for a Cause' will showcase three new one-act plays by acclaimed playwrights Neil LaBute, John Patrick Shanley and Winter Miller (Neil LaBute and Winter Miller's pieces will be world premieres). The evening, which will start with a VIP reception with the playwrights at 6:30pm followed by the performance at 7:30pm, will raise funds for the non-profit Safe Horizon, the leading victim services agency in the United States.
